Match Commentary
- 0': First Half begins.
- 37': Substitution, Sampdoria. Alex Ferrari replaces Albin Ekdal because of an injury.
- 44': Bartosz Bereszynski (Sampdoria)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 47': Substitution, Roma. Felix Afena-Gyan replaces Tammy Abraham because of an injury.
- 60': Wladimiro Falcone (Sampdoria) is shown the yellow card.
- 61': Kristoffer Askildsen (Sampdoria) is shown the yellow card for a bad foul.
- 67': Substitution, Roma. Eldor Shomurodov replaces Matias Viña.
- 67': Substitution, Roma. Stephan El Shaarawy replaces Jordan Veretout.
- 72': Goal! Roma 1, Sampdoria 0. Eldor Shomurodov (Roma) right foot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om left corner.
- 76': Substitution, Sampdoria. Fabio Quagliarella replaces Francesco Caputo.
- 76': Substitution, Sampdoria. Riccardo Ciervo replaces Bartosz Bereszynski.
- 80': Goal! Roma 1, Sampdoria 1. Manolo Gabbiadini (Sampdoria) left footed shot from very close range to the bottom right corner following a corner.
- 89': Substitution, Sampdoria. Fabio Depaoli replaces Antonio Candreva because of an injury.
- 89': Substitution, Sampdoria. Gerard Yepes replaces Kristoffer Askildsen.
